Radio Frequency jamming attacks constitute a major threat to the availability of the vehicular networks. In particular, if the control channel is under persistent jamming attacks, the victim vehicles may fail to receive the safety related messages from the Road Side Unit, which can possibly cause tremendous economic loss and claim human lives. In this paper, we propose a cooperative relaying scheme to circumvent the control channel jamming problem in the vehicular networks, whereby the vehicles outside of the jamming area serve as relays to help forward the received control channel signal to the victim vehicles through another jamming-free service channel. By combining the signals from all relays using the selection combining or maximum-ratio combining methods, the spatial diversity provided by the relays can be effectively exploited to reduce the outage probability of the victim vehicles.
